Raise ≠ conversion
An S Pass does not morph into an Employment Pass when payroll clears EP age-band floors. EP is a new application: Stage 1 salary, COMPASS (unless exempt), and Fair Consideration advertising unless an exemption applies. You can usually stay in Singapore on a valid S Pass while the EP files — that is not the same as a guaranteed IPA.
| Claim | Reality check |
|---|---|
| “No EP quota, so stuck on S Pass forever” | EP has no foreign-worker quota — ask whether HR means COMPASS risk, salary budget, or S Pass DRC |
| “Promotion auto-files EP” | Someone still has to advertise (if required), score COMPASS, and submit |
| “Refuse EP and I must leave tomorrow” | Keep the S Pass valid until you have a written gap plan — do not cancel early |
| “Family DP upgrades automatically” | Dependants still need the right principal + salary story — Dependant’s Pass |
Employer checklist before you celebrate
- Fixed monthly salary vs live EP age-band floor (not “total package”).
- MyCareersFuture / FCF clock unless exempt — screenshot the ad window.
- COMPASS firm + candidate inputs — do not invent points from old offers.
- Written plan if EP is refused: remain on S Pass, retitle, or career pivot to another sponsor.
- If you are also changing employer, treat it as a fresh EP hire calendar — IPA-before-resign.

Questions, answered
- Does a salary raise automatically convert my S Pass to an EP?
- No. EP is a new application with Stage 1 salary, COMPASS (unless exempt), and Fair Consideration advertising unless exempt. Payroll clearing EP floors is not an auto-upgrade.
- Can I stay in Singapore on my S Pass while the EP is filed?
- Usually yes if the S Pass remains valid. That is stay-and-work continuity on S Pass — not a guaranteed EP IPA.
- Is EP blocked by foreign-worker quota like S Pass?
- EP has no foreign-worker quota. If HR says ‘no quota,’ ask whether they mean COMPASS risk, salary budget, or S Pass DRC — not an EP quota myth.
- What if MOM refuses the EP while I am still on S Pass?
- Keep the S Pass valid until you have a written Plan B — remain on S Pass, retitle, or find another sponsor. Do not cancel early on celebration vibes.
- Do family Dependant’s Passes upgrade automatically with an S Pass → EP move?
- No. Dependants still need the right principal and salary story. Treat family cards as a parallel checklist after the EP path is real.
